#302d02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#302d02 is composed of 18.8% red, 17.6%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 6.2% magenta, 95.8% yellow and 81.2% black. It has a hue angle of 56.1 degrees, a saturation of 92% and a lightness of 9.8%. #302d02 color hex could be obtained by blending #605a04 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

● #302d02 color description : Very dark (mostly black) yellow [Olive tone].
#302d02 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#302d02 has RGB values of R:48, G:45,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.06, Y:0.96, K:0.81. Its decimal value is 3157250.
